# Marketing Budget Reduction — FY Plan (Managers Only)

The Halverane marketing budget has been reduced by 18% effective next quarter. Paid campaigns for the Orvella line will pause; event sponsorships in the Caldren region are cancelled. Sales leads should plan pipeline targets assuming reduced inbound volume and lean on partner referrals instead. Budget owners must resubmit spend plans within two weeks. No external communication on the cut is authorised. The strategic rationale, restricted to this page, is appended below.

board note of tawip-fajop: Lamwynix Holdings is in early talks to buy Tammirax Works for about $473.8 million. The Istax launch date is November 23, and nothing goes to the press before then. Legal wants the Aldielek Partners term sheet countersigned before May 19.

# Limits and Quotas: Bounceworks Processor

The Bounceworks email bounce processor enforces per-tenant quotas to keep a single noisy sender from starving the queue. Reviewers should verify that any change preserves the invariant that the soft limit is strictly below the hard limit, and that retry windows never exceed the suppression TTL. Violations fail CI via the quota lint. The current quota constants are defined below.

tuning table, kawep-tawif:
CAPS = {
    "olidor": 80,
    "belion": 7,
    "quenys": 225,
    "druox": 839,
    "fraath": 482,
}

- [ ] Key ceremony step 4 — RouteBin pick-list optimizer. On-call: confirm the optimizer's signing keypair was rotated and the old key revoked in the Caldmere registry. Restart the optimizer worker and verify pick-lists still validate against the new key before releasing the warehouse floor hold. If the sealed backup needs to be opened during verification, unlock it with the recovery passphrase directly below.

strongbox words: oliael-gilax-lamael

Ticket: PICKOPT vault locked. The Quillfield pick-list optimizer can't read route weights after tonight's deploy; vault at sealed state, all workers idling. Restarting the optimizer won't help — it needs the vault open first. Standard unseal keys were rotated last week and the new shares aren't distributed yet, so use the emergency recovery path. On-call: open the vault console on the batch host, choose recover, and enter the passphrase that follows below.

recovery phrase for fajeg-kawep: druix-gorius-briax-ulaeth-fraox-lammir-pelox-jormir-pelwyn-julir